Introduction of 110-26-9 :

N,N'-Methylenebisacrylamide (Bisacrylamide) is an orally active acrylamide dimer and crosslinker. N,N'-Methylenebisacrylamide increases CYP2E1, P53, cleaved caspase-3. N,N'-Methylenebisacrylamide promotes hepatic cancer. N,N'-Methylenebisacrylamide changes sperm abnormality rate and sperm count. N,N'-Methylenebisacrylamide decreases the number of various cells in the blood as well as induces liver and testicular damage. N,N'-Methylenebisacrylamide is used to prepare polyacrylamide gel[1][2][3][4][5][6][7]. In Vitro:N,N'-Methylenebisacrylamide (10 μM; 24-48 h) promotes proliferation of HepG2 and Huh-7 hepatic cancer cells[1].
In Vivo:N,N'-Methylenebisacrylamide (3 mg/kg; p.o.; daily; 4 weeks) induces liver damage in male Swiss albino mice, increasing hepatic expression of CYP2E1, P53, cleaved caspase-3, and COL1A1[1].
N,N'-Methylenebisacrylamide (30 mg/kg; p.o.; gestational days 6 to 17) reduces mean fetal body weight and increases the proportion of anatomical variations in Swiss mice[2].
N,N'-Methylenebisacrylamide (3 mg/kg; p.o.; daily; 4 weeks) causes severe histopathological changes, fibrosis, and glycogen depletion in testicular tissue in male Swiss albino mice[4].
N,N'-Methylenebisacrylamide (3 mg/kg; p.o.; daily; 4 weeks) induces DNA destruction in the testis of adult rats[5].
N,N'-Methylenebisacrylamide (50-200 mg/kg; p.o.; single) causes dose-dependent changes in sperm abnormality rate and sperm count in male ddY strain mice[6].
N,N'-Methylenebisacrylamide (12.5-200 mg/kg; p.o.; twice a week; 3-12 weeks) reduces the body weights, and the numbers of erythrocytes, leucocytes, platelets, reticulocytes, and bone marrow cells in the blood of both mice and rats, with more significant effects in mice[7].
